Transaction 7857cc10dae63642a6869afcecd438c64c2e84b19b47a9e65e2d158147e2235b

1 Input
2 Outputs
  • 7857cc10dae63642a6869afcecd438c64c2e84b19b47a9e65e2d158147e2235b:0
  • value  701010
    address  1BFwpqxWe3waTRq4EomkVYm27PFEnQpE2q
  • 7857cc10dae63642a6869afcecd438c64c2e84b19b47a9e65e2d158147e2235b:1
  • value  3183746
    address  1PGY79qSuYyiECyuCHpe6158W8QWXrTfqj